从头开始吧,先来说xaml,xaml中需要一个Canvas控件,之后所有的图形就是画在这里面 不会用Canvas的话可以先学习下官方文档:https://msdn.microsoft.com/zh-cn/library/system.windows.controls.canvas(v=vs.110).aspx 1<GridHeight="400"Width="645">2<Grid.ColumnDefinitions>3<ColumnDefinitionWidth="150"/>4<...
首先,在XAML文件中添加一个Canvas控件。 xml <!-- MainWindow.xaml --> <Window x:Class="WpfApp.MainWindow" xmlns="http://schemas.microsoft.com/winfx/2006/xaml/presentation" xmlns:x="http://schemas.microsoft.com/winfx/2006/xaml" Title="自定义折线图" Height="450" Width="800"...
collectPoint.point.X=x;//移动背景不移动点doublexMove = collectPoint.point.X * (-1) +userControl1_Para.xWidth; _myPolyline.Points.Add(collectPoint.point);//添加新的数据点_myCanvas.Margin =newThickness(xMove,0,0,0);//设置外边距实现移动,放大缩小//移动X轴标签背景TextBlock xText =newTextB...
_myCanvas.Margin = new Thickness(xMove, 0, 0, 0);//设置外边距实现移动,放⼤缩⼩ //移动X轴标签背景 TextBlock xText = new TextBlock();xText.Visibility = Visibility.Hidden;xText.SetValue(Grid.RowProperty, 1); //设置按钮所在Grid控件的⾏ xGrid.Children.Add(xText);//为每个点添加对应的...
折线图 代码通过将 Chart.Series 设置为 LineSeries 来创建折线图。如您所见,绑定发生在数据源的 Key 和 Value 字段上。 <DVC:ChartCanvas.Top="80"Canvas.Left="10"Name="mcChart"Width="400"Height="250"Background="LightSteelBlue"><DVC:Chart.Series><DVC:LineSeriesTitle=" Monthly Count"IndependentVal...
用户界面设计:Canvas可以用于实现自定义的用户界面控件,如自定义按钮、图标等; 数据可视化:Canvas可以用于绘制各种图表,如折线图、柱状图等,用于展示数据。 3.具体案例 <Grid><CanvasClipToBounds="true"><!--RIght Bottom设置的值忽略了--><ButtonContent="first"Width="30"Height=" 20"Canvas.Left="20"Canvas...
数据获取代码就不再展示了,下面分享下部分代码,首先是地图部分,由Canvas去画线就好了,这样就生成了地图。 View Code 地图上的从一点到另一个点进行画线代码如下: View Code 左右两边用到的图标是用Visifire.Charts.dll去实现的,网上也有非常多的例子,其实CS的图表没有BS实现出来的那么美观,对图表的也研究了很久,...
首先在Window中添加一个Canvas,名字是canvas1,那么添加直线的代码就是 01.Line myLine = new Line();02.myLine = new Line();03.myLine.Stroke = System.Windows.Media.Brushes.LightSteelBlue;04.myLine.X1 = 1;05.myLine.X2 = 50;06.myLine.Y1 = 1;07.myLine.Y2 = 50;08.myLine...
WPF Canvas 平滑笔迹 00:26 WPF 弹幕实现 00:14 WPF 使用 DrawingContext 绘制刻度条 00:17 WrapPanel 实现虚拟化 00:13 SkiaSharp 自绘弹幕效果 00:13 WPF 使用 DrawingContext 绘制温度计 00:09 WPF 窗体设置亚克力效果 00:20 WPF 正常模式分页 - Pagination 00:15 WPF 精简模式分页 - Pagination...
数据获取代码就不再展示了,下面分享下部分代码,首先是地图部分,由Canvas去画线就好了,这样就生成了地图。 View Code 地图上的从一点到另一个点进行画线代码如下: View Code 左右两边用到的图标是用Visifire.Charts.dll去实现的,网上也有非常多的例子,其实CS的图表没有BS实现出来的那么美观,对图表的也研究了很久,...